Whenever you go for a walk, your choice of footwear can make a difference in your comfort on any type of trail. Whether walking through a city park, on the beach or on a trail in the wild, hiking sandals can keep your feet cool while providing sufficient support for the walk. Many experts however warn against wearing sandals in some environments due to the potential dangers of slipping or injury. The insoles, outsoles and straps that hold them on your feet should be selected based on the conditions in which you will be wearing hiking sandals. Tread on the soles for wet conditions will be different than that for dry terrain and some hiking sandals are made to handle both in the event of weather changes while you are out walking. Some are designed for increased surface contact for better footing on wet ground and others designed with deeper tread for walking on loose surfaces such as leaves or loose stone.
